Calibration procedure:
• Sterilize CO
sensor InPro 5000 in measuring
2
position (membrane inside bioreactor) together
with the bioreactor.
• Sterilize lower and upper flushing chambers
of housing InTrac 797.
• After cooling down retract sensor in maintenance
position (membrane in lower chamber).
• Flush lower chamber with sterile calibration gas.
The pressure inside the flushing chamber must be
known for proper calibration.
• After calibration close in- and outlet of the
lower chamber and reinsert sensor in measuring
position. Sensor is now ready for measurement.
